Self-Sampling Accurate for Detecting HPV

By HospiMedica staff writers
Posted on 01 Aug 2006
A new user-friendly device allows women to obtain a sample of cells from the cervix at home for later testing for the human papillomavirus (HPV). These cells were found to be as effective as samples collected by a gynecologist.

A study reported in the July 2006 issue of the Journal of Clinical Microbiology indicated that self-obtained samples taken by a novel device are highly representative of the high-risk human papillomavirus (hrHPV) status of the cervix. Women who had previously had a positive cervical smear test for HPV as well as healthy volunteers took a self-obtained sample at home and then visited a gynecologist who took another sample using an endocervical brush. Both samples were then processed using the hrHPV test, and the self-obtained samples were shown to be equally sensitive in detecting high-grade cervical intraepithelial neoplasma as those collected with an endocervical brush. The comparative study was performed by Chris J. L. M. Meijer and colleagues of the VU University Medical Center (Amsterdam, The Netherlands).

HPV is one of the main causes of cervical cancer. Treatment of cervical cancer in its early stages is considered to be fairly easy and without major side-effects. In the Netherlands, the United States, and the United Kingdom, 30% of women invited to participate in cervical screening programs do not attend and as a result, half of the cervical cancers diagnosed are in this group. A recent study polled more than 2,500 women who would not participate in screening programs and found that 30% of them actively responded when offered the option of a self-sampling method.

The report concluded, "In combination with hrHPV testing, the use of this device may have implications for increasing the attendance rate for cervical cancer screening.”
